A Brief History of Leather Jackets: From Function to Fashion

Leather jackets have their roots in the early 20th century, when they were primarily designed for functional purposes. Pilots, motorcyclists, and law enforcement officers wore them for protection and warmth. The iconic Schott Perfecto, introduced in 1928, was one of the first leather jackets designed specifically for motorcycle enthusiasts. Over time, the style evolved, and leather jackets became a symbol of rebellion, adopted by counterculture groups like punk rockers and bikers.

In the 1950s and 1960s, Hollywood stars like Marlon Brando and James Dean popularized the leather jacket, cementing its status as a fashion icon. The jacket’s tough, rugged image was rebranded as a symbol of coolness, and it became a staple in many people’s wardrobes. Today, leather jackets are no longer just for bikers or rebels; they’re a fashion statement that can be worn by anyone, regardless of age, gender, or occupation.

The Cultural Influence of Leather Jackets

Leather Jackets in Film and Television

Leather jackets have become iconic symbols in popular culture, often associated with rebelliousness, cool confidence, and a sense of adventure.

  • Motorcycle Culture: Marlon Brando in “The Wild One” (1953): Brando’s portrayal of a rebellious biker solidified the leather jacket as a symbol of counterculture and motorcycle gangs.
  • Rebellious Youth: James Dean in “Rebel Without a Cause” (1955):
  • Dean’s portrayal of a troubled teenager cemented the leather jacket’s association with teenage angst and rebellion.
  • Action Heroes: Tom Cruise in “Top Gun” (1986):
  • Cruise’s character, Maverick, wore a signature aviator leather jacket, making it a symbol of cool confidence and masculinity.

These cinematic portrayals have contributed to the enduring image of the leather jacket as a symbol of cool and rebellion.

How Does a Leather Jacket Stay Looking Good Over Time?

A leather jacket can last for many years if properly cared for. To keep it looking good, it’s essential to condition the leather regularly to maintain its suppleness and prevent cracking. Avoid exposing the jacket to direct sunlight, water, or extreme temperatures, as this can cause damage. Store the jacket in a cool, dry place, and consider applying a waterproofing treatment to protect it from the elements. Regular cleaning and conditioning will help maintain the jacket’s appearance and extend its lifespan.

Which is Better: Real Leather or Synthetic Leather?

The choice between real leather and synthetic leather depends on your personal preferences and needs. Real leather is a natural, breathable material that develops a beautiful patina over time. However, it can be more expensive and may require more maintenance. Synthetic leather, on the other hand, is a more affordable and durable option that mimics the look and feel of real leather. It’s often easier to care for and can be a good choice for those with busy lifestyles. Ultimately, the decision comes down to your budget, lifestyle, and personal style.

How Much Should I Spend on a Leather Jacket?

The cost of a leather jacket can vary greatly depending on the quality, style, and brand. Entry-level leather jackets can start at around $100, while high-end designer jackets can cost upwards of $1,000. When investing in a leather jacket, consider the quality of the leather, the craftsmanship, and the brand reputation. A good-quality leather jacket can last for many years, making it a worthwhile investment. However, if you’re on a budget, consider shopping during sales or looking for more affordable options.
